Fog and Condensation

When moisture forms between window panes it's a clear indication the seal on your insulated glass unit (IGU) has failed. This means that your windows aren't as efficient as they ought to be at keeping heat in during winter and cool air out in summer. It's possible to fix the issue without having to replace the entire window.

Insulated glass units (IGUs) are used in most modern three-paned and double-paned windows. They are made up of two or more glass panes that are held together by gaskets made of rubber and inert gases like argon or Krypton. As time passes, these gases can become less effective, which allows moisture to sneak in between the glass and result in condensation.

Foggy windows are a common issue, particularly in humid areas where temperature fluctuations can cause the gasket to wear down and allow moisture in. This can lead to a significant decrease in energy efficiency, and may even harm the wooden frames and glass of your windows if they are not checked regularly.

Frames damaged

The cost of double glazing in my area will vary based on the type of window and the severity of the damage. Small issues with a window frame could just require a few hours of labor and materials, while major damage to a massive window bow could require many hours and many materials. In addition, the original material of the window could also influence the cost of repair. For instance, aluminum windows, tend to be cheaper to repair than wooden frames.

The best way to figure out how much a double-glazing repair will cost is to talk with an expert and plan an inspection of the window. During the inspection, a skilled professional will look at the frame, glass, hardware and insulation for any damages or other issues. The expert will give you a quote for the costs of the repair.

If the seal on your window fails within a specified time frame the window manufacturer will pay the cost of replacing the insulation unit (IGU). If you purchased your home, check the paperwork to see whether you are covered by a warranty. Also, keep all documents related to the window installation.

Replacing a window seal that is blown can be very costly. A single pane of glass can cost between PS100 for small bay windows up to PS850 for an over-sized one. It is possible to replace only one portion of the window, instead of the entire frame or sash. The glass, sash and frame are all replaced. This can help save money.

Some companies offer a defogging service that injects insulating gas between the windows to reduce condensation and fogginess. The reviews for this method are mixed. The process does not replace the inert gases, so the condensation and fogginess that initially occurred may return.
